Job description
Responsibilities:
Greet patients and visitors warmly, professionally and friendly ensuring a welcoming environment
Manage patient check-in and check-out processes, including verifying personal information and contact details. This would also include updating the patients records where needed. Assisting patients using the self check-in machine in the waiting room
Schedule appointments, confirm bookings, and handle cancellations or rescheduling requests
Arrange/book interpreters where needed for patients using AA Global either booking via their online portal or over the telephone
Maintain accurate patient records and ensure confidentiality in accordance with the data protection regulations/GDPR. Document clearly & accurately
Answer phone calls promptly, addressing inquiries or directing calls to appropriate staff members. Including patient call backs
Checking on the patients record if Third Party Consent has been granted if you are not speaking to the patient directly. Should no consent be documented on the record follow the practice policy and adhere to Data Protection, GDPR and Patient Confidentiality
Process incoming mail either by internal post or external post and manage correspondence effectively. Opening, date stamping, initialing and passing all documents onto the correct team
Process medication requests from patients face to face at the front reception desk, online requests via System Online or the NHS App, email, telephone (certain cohorts of patients only) or paper requests
Maintain an organised reception area, ensuring it is tidy and well-stocked with necessary materials adhering to the surgeries Clear Desk Policy
Accepting samples at the front reception desk following the practice process and passing onto the nursing team to action
Collaborate with healthcare professionals to facilitate efficient patient flow within the practice
Utilise the use of our Extended Access Appointments on remote booking & CDC Centre
Undertake mandatory training either online or face to face when required and keeping up to date with all training. You will also be required to monitor when your training is due for renewal. Attend PTL afternoons
Follow and adhere to all Practice Processes, Protocols, SOPs (Standard Operating Procedures) and Practice Policies. You will also be required to keep up to date with any changes/updates
Process cash payments for Non-NHS Private work from patients which is chargeable following the practice Private Charges list. Being responsible for issuing the patient with a receipt of payment, log/document in the patients record and place all monies in the secure Private Money Box, maintaining the money is kept secure & safe.
Support the GP Partners and Nursing Team to chaperone in appointments as needed once you have undertaken the relevant training.
Manage the Reception Teams generic email account, action all emails accordingly and in a timely manner.
Signpost and Care Navigate patients to the most appropriate care/service. This may include a Pharmacy First Referral, signpost to NHS111, Urgent Care etc
Action tasks and other duties assigned to your work station that day.
